Key Market Indicators
Korean imports and exports of tungsten are expected to grow modestly over the coming five years. In 2021, the country imported $50.7 million worth of tungsten and exported $33.3 million. This is expected to increase to $55 million and $34 million, respectively, by 2026. Since 1993, Korean demand for tungsten has grown at an average of 5.4% each year, while supply has grown at a rate of 9.6%. In 2021, the country ranked sixth in tungsten imports, with the United Kingdom overtaking them at $50.7 million. Germany, Japan, and Austria followed as the second, third, and fourth largest importers respectively. In terms of exports, the Czech Republic overtook Korea at $33.3 million. Germany, the United States, and Japan then came in second, third, and fourth.
